Как установить происхождение наших папок по умолчанию

Когда у меня дома был компьютер, чтобы остальная часть семьи могла им пользоваться, я добавил несколько пользователей. В то время я использовал систему на английском языке, а остальные на испанском.

Дело в том, что, поскольку я по умолчанию установил на испанском языке, когда я впервые вхожу в свою сессию на английском языке, система пытается изменить имя папок Письменный стол, Документы..и т. д. к английской версии Рабочий стол, Документы…и т.д. Я сказал да, сделать это, но некоторые из них почему-то не взял по умолчанию.

Для тех, кто еще не понял. Обычно у нас по умолчанию есть папки Рабочий стол, Загрузки, Документы, Музыка, Изображения, Шаблоны, Общедоступные y Видео.

Когда мы загружаем что-то из файла, по умолчанию это должно идти в папку загрузок, потому что это папка, предназначенная для этого. Когда я изменил язык, папка изменила свое имя на Скачать, но не установил его по умолчанию для моих загруженных файлов. Странно то, что не все ... Итак, как мне решить эту проблему?

Все просто, мы открываем терминал и с помощью нашего любимого текстового редактора помещаем:

$ vim /home/tu_usuario/.config/user-dirs.dirs

Или что то же самое:

$ vim ~/.config/user-dirs.dirs

и у нас должно получиться что-то вроде этого:

# This file is written by xdg-user-dirs-update
# If you want to change or add directories, just edit the line you’re
# interested in. All local changes will be retained on the next run
# Format is XDG_xxx_DIR="$HOME/yyy", where yyy is a shell-escaped
# homedir-relative path, or XDG_xxx_DIR="/yyy", where /yyy is an
# absolute path. No other format is supported.
XDG_DESKTOP_DIR="$HOME/Desktop"
XDG_DOWNLOAD_DIR="$HOME/"
XDG_TEMPLATES_DIR="$HOME/Templates"
XDG_PUBLICSHARE_DIR="$HOME/Public"
XDG_DOCUMENTS_DIR="$HOME/"
XDG_MUSIC_DIR="$HOME/"
XDG_PICTURES_DIR="$HOME/"
XDG_VIDEOS_DIR="$HOME/Videos"

Вы видите, как у меня был этот файл. По умолчанию это должно быть так, как показано ниже:

# This file is written by xdg-user-dirs-update
# If you want to change or add directories, just edit the line you’re
# interested in. All local changes will be retained on the next run
# Format is XDG_xxx_DIR="$HOME/yyy", where yyy is a shell-escaped
# homedir-relative path, or XDG_xxx_DIR="/yyy", where /yyy is an
# absolute path. No other format is supported.
XDG_DESKTOP_DIR="$HOME/Desktop"
XDG_DOWNLOAD_DIR="$HOME/Downloads"
XDG_TEMPLATES_DIR="$HOME/Templates"
XDG_PUBLICSHARE_DIR="$HOME/Public"
XDG_DOCUMENTS_DIR="$HOME/Documents"
XDG_MUSIC_DIR="$HOME/Music"
XDG_PICTURES_DIR="$HOME/Pictures"
XDG_VIDEOS_DIR="$HOME/Videos"

Итак, если мы хотим, например, нашу папку загрузок по умолчанию нет Скачать и быть Мои загрузки, ищем эту строку:

XDG_DOWNLOAD_DIR="$HOME/Downloads"

и мы ставим это так

XDG_DOWNLOAD_DIR="$HOME/MisDescargas"

По логике, у нас должна быть создана папка Мои загрузки.

Готово.


Оставьте свой комментарий

Ваш электронный адрес не будет опубликован. Обязательные для заполнения поля помечены *

*

*

  1. Ответственный за данные: Мигель Анхель Гатон
  2. Назначение данных: контроль спама, управление комментариями.
  3. Легитимация: ваше согласие
  4. Передача данных: данные не будут переданы третьим лицам, кроме как по закону.
  5. Хранение данных: база данных, размещенная в Occentus Networks (ЕС)
  6. Права: в любое время вы можете ограничить, восстановить и удалить свою информацию.

  1.   левша сказал

    В KDE это можно сделать прямо из системных настроек, если я правильно помню, в Ubuntu вы можете использовать опцию из Ubuntu Tweak, но всегда будет быстрее напрямую изменить файл

  2.   Хьюго сказал

    Хороший пост, спасибо.

    1.    Elav сказал

      Пожалуйста

  3.   Блажек сказал

    Чтобы указать имена по умолчанию для всех пользователей, созданных в вашей системе, вы должны изменить файл /etc/xdg/user-dirs.default и изменить имена папок в файле, вы даже можете прокомментировать эти это не так. вы хотите, чтобы они появились. Затем вы запускаете xdg-user-dirs-update без sudo !! и он создает ваш личный файл в вашей домашней папке.

  4.   Давайте использовать Linux сказал

    Друзья: информация, которая может быть полезна, особенно для тех, кто использует Arch и производные, заключается в том, что для того файла, о котором вы говорите, существует, вам необходимо установить пакет xdg-user-dirs.

    Для его установки достаточно запустить:

    pacman -S xdg-пользовательские-каталоги

    Ура! Павел.

    1.    Elav сказал

      Спасибо за информацию Пабло ^^

    2.    Робертт сказал

      Спасибо! Очень полезно.

  5.   Карлос-Xfce сказал

    Спасибо, Элав. Эти данные очень полезны для тех из нас, кто любит языки и устанавливает операционную систему на другую.

  6.   Мигель сказал

    И как бы это сделать, если, например, папка, которую я хочу по умолчанию, находится в другом разделе и этот раздел не монтируется самостоятельно в начале, пусть это будет резервная копия.
    Что я собираюсь сделать, так это то, что у меня есть раздел и резервный HD-диск, на котором у меня есть моя музыка, видео и фотографии. И я хочу сделать эти папки доступными для моей жены и дочери, но простым способом.